Implementing Urban Heat Resilience: Funding and Partnerships in Boynton Beach
This webinar will feature Alannah Irwin, Sustainability & Resiliency Administrator for the City of Boynton Beach, who will present the City’s approach to implementing its Urban Heat Resilience Strategy, including the role of Climate Smart Infrastructure (CSCI) and the expansion of its urban tree canopy program. The session will highlight how Boynton Beach has successfully brought together multiple funding sources and cross-sector partnerships to move from planning to implementation. Participants will gain insight into project development, coordination across agencies and stakeholders, and practical strategies for advancing urban heat mitigation at the local level.
